This is the single best thing you can do with a lick mat.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003eTakes almost anything spreadable\u003c\/strong\u003e — Raw, wet food, dog-safe peanut butter, plain yoghurt, soaked kibble.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003cli\u003e\n\u003cstrong\u003e28cm wide\u003c\/strong\u003e — A decent surface area, so a full meal fits rather than just a smear.\u003c\/li\u003e\n\u003c\/ul\u003e\n\u003ch4\u003eHow to use it\u003c\/h4\u003e\n\u003cp\u003ePress the suction cups onto a clean, smooth, dry surface — tile, laminate, glass or the side of the bath all work; carpet and textured wood don't. Spread food thinly across the whole leaf, freeze if you want it to last, and let your dog get on with it. Ten to twenty minutes is a good session.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eBath time is the classic use: stick it to the tiles at your dog's head height and they have something to concentrate on while you get on with washing them.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ch4\u003eSafety and cleaning\u003c\/h4\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eSupervise your dog while they use it, and take it away if they start chewing the mat rather than licking it — it's a feeding accessory, not a chew toy. Wash thoroughly between uses; grooved surfaces hold food residue and need a proper going over with a brush. Count whatever you put on it as part of your dog's daily food, not as an extra on top.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cem\u003eÖRVA is Ancol's enrichment range. If you're using peanut butter, check it's xylitol-free — xylitol is toxic to dogs. Whatever you use counts towards their daily food rather than being extra.\u003c\/div\u003e\u003c\/details\u003e\n\u003cdetails style=\"border:0.5px solid #d3d1c7;border-radius:8px;margin-bottom:8px;overflow:hidden\"\u003e\u003csummary style=\"padding:14px 18px;cursor:pointer;background:#f1efe8;font-size:14px;font-weight:500;color:#2c2c2a;list-style:none\"\u003eDo the suction cups actually hold?\u003c\/summary\u003e\u003cdiv style=\"padding:14px 18px;font-size:14px;color:#444441;line-height:1.65;border-top:0.5px solid #d3d1c7\"\u003eOn a clean, smooth, dry surface, yes — tile, glass, laminate or a bath panel. They won't hold on carpet, textured wood, or anything greasy or damp. Wipe the surface first and press each cup down firmly.\u003c\/div\u003e\u003c\/details\u003e\n\u003cdetails style=\"border:0.5px solid #d3d1c7;border-radius:8px;margin-bottom:8px;overflow:hidden\"\u003e\u003csummary style=\"padding:14px 18px;cursor:pointer;background:#f1efe8;font-size:14px;font-weight:500;color:#2c2c2a;list-style:none\"\u003eHow do I get it properly clean?\u003c\/summary\u003e\u003cdiv style=\"padding:14px 18px;font-size:14px;color:#444441;line-height:1.65;border-top:0.5px solid #d3d1c7\"\u003eWarm soapy water and a washing-up brush, working into the grooves — a cloth alone won't reach. Rinse well and let it dry fully before the next use. Clean it after every use rather than letting food dry into the texture, which is much harder to shift.\u003c\/div\u003e\u003c\/details\u003e\n\u003cdetails style=\"border:0.5px solid #d3d1c7;border-radius:8px;margin-bottom:8px;overflow:hidden\"\u003e\u003csummary style=\"padding:14px 18px;cursor:pointer;background:#f1efe8;font-size:14px;font-weight:500;color:#2c2c2a;list-style:none\"\u003eIs it right for my dog?\u003c\/summary\u003e\u003cdiv style=\"padding:14px 18px;font-size:14px;color:#444441;line-height:1.65;border-top:0.5px solid #d3d1c7\"\u003eLick mats suit dogs that eat too fast, dogs that need something to do, and any situation where you want your dog occupied and stationary for a while — bath time, nail clipping, visitors at the door. If your dog tends to chew things rather than lick them, supervise closely and take it away if they start on the mat itself.\u003c\/div\u003e\u003c\/details\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"Ancol Pet Products Ltd","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":54147598385490,"sku":"970500","price":13.79,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0778\/7128\/4562\/files\/2b7e08e6e130a636af58ecc0e063a4118b572e90340a8809cdf08e50b9b05ea0.jpg?v=1785531866","url":"https:\/\/hairydogs.co.uk\/products\/ancol-orva-slow-feed-lick-mat-leaf","provider":"Hairy Dogs (Cambs) Ltd","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
